Trek Peru’s Ausangate Circuit and Rainbow Mountain

This trek was everything we had hoped for and more! Our group of 10 did two days of acclimatization day hikes (the Four Ruins walk and a hike up Pachatusan Mountain), one overnight acclimatization hike (to the Waqrapukara 'Horned Fortress') and a 7-day trek around Ausangate. Our support team was amazing, the group was strong, and we had mostly blue sky weather though we had snow for short periods twice which did not impact our trip.

  • Pachatusan is a hike that isn't done often and didn't have any trails, so we were glad to go with guides.  Turned out to be an excellent day with expansive views!  The Waqrapukara hike was on well defined trail (available on Gaia) though the route we took required separate drop off and pick up locations.  Our Ausangate trek was on mostly well defined trails (also readily available on Gaia).   Late Sept during the transition from dry to wet season turned out to be a great time to be on these trails - very few other people and mostly blue sky though we did have a couple of snows and cold temps overnight.  Primary hazards were from altitude (up to nearly 17,000'), GI illness (there was alpaca poop everywhere and water sources were contaminated) and covid-19, and we managed to prevent/avoid serious issues with any of these.
